How big is the harbor at Port Moresby?
Port Moresby is classed as a small harbor (open roadstead), with fair shelter in the NGA World Port Index.
How deep is the approach to Port Moresby?
Per the NGA World Port Index, the entrance channel carries about 9 m and anchorage depths run about 14 m. Verify against current official charts before entry.
What restricts entry to Port Moresby?
Entry is affected by tidal windows, heavy swell. Check the live forecast on this page and official notices before approach.
